Osborne Appointments is seeking a reliable 3.5 tonne Driver based in St Albans. The role involves safely operating a delivery vehicle, loading and unloading goods, and planning efficient routes for timely deliveries.

The ideal candidate will hold a valid driver's licence, have proven driving experience, and possess excellent communication skills.

Working hours are Monday to Friday, from 8 am to 5 pm, with a competitive rate of £12.71 per hour.

How to prepare for a job interview at Osborne Appointments

Know Your Routes

Familiarise yourself with the local area and potential delivery routes in St Albans. Being able to discuss efficient route planning during your interview will show that you’re proactive and understand the importance of timely deliveries.

Show Off Your Driving Experience

Be ready to share specific examples of your driving experience, especially with 3.5 tonne vehicles. Highlight any previous roles where you’ve successfully managed deliveries, as this will demonstrate your reliability and expertise.

Communicate Clearly

Since excellent communication skills are a must for this role, practice articulating your thoughts clearly. Think about how you would explain a delivery issue or coordinate with a team member, as this will showcase your ability to communicate effectively.

Dress for Success

Even though it’s a driving position, first impressions matter! Dress smartly for your interview to convey professionalism and respect for the opportunity. It shows you take the role seriously and are ready to represent the company well.
